Question:

For the system of linear equations: \(\begin{aligned}x_{1}+2x_{2}+x_{3}&=4\\2x_{1}+x_{2}+5x_{3}&=5\end{aligned}\). Which one is not true?

Options:

\(x_{1}=2,x_{2}=1,x_{3}=0\)

\(x_{1}=5,x_{2}=0,x_{3}=-1\)

\(x_{1}=0,x_{2}=\frac{5}{3},x_{3}=\frac{2}{3}\)

\(x_{1}=0,x_{2}=2,x_{3}=1\)

Correct Answer:

\(x_{1}=0,x_{2}=2,x_{3}=1\)

Explanation:

The correct answer is Option (4) → \(x_{1}=0,x_{2}=2,x_{3}=1\)

Putting \(x_{1}=0,x_{2}=2,x_{3}=1\)

$x_1+2x_2+x_3=0+2(2)+1$

$=5≠4$

∴ Not, true.
